> I had a different kind of problem, my pdf was not accepted by the
> openconf software (too linuxy? :-) - I created it with pdflatex. It was
> suggested I use an online service to recompress it, but I refuse to use
> online services when there are other more local options. Surely this can
> be fixed with a bit of Linux command line hackery? A bit of searching
> suggested this:
>
> gs -dNOPAUSE -dBATCH -sDEVICE=pdfwrite -dCompatibilityLevel=1.4
> -dPDFSETTINGS='/printer' -sOutputFile=stage_grail_c.pdf stage_grail.pdf
>
> (PDFSETTINGS can control the degree of compression)
>
> The recompressed file was uploaded with no problems. Magic.
